Important
Read this user manual carefully before you use the appliance and save it for future reference.
Danger
- Never immerse the iron or the steam generator in water.
Warning
- Check if the voltage indicated on the type plate corresponds to the local mains voltage before
you connect the appliance.
- Do not use the appliance if the plug, the mains cord, the supply hose or the appliance itself
shows visible damage, or if the appliance has been dropped or leaks.
- If the mains cord or the supply hose is damaged, you must have it replaced by Philips, a service
centre authorised by Philips or similarly qualied persons in order to avoid a hazard.
- Never leave the appliance unattended when it is connected to the mains.
